7D6N Vientiane – Vang Vieng – Luang Prabang

7 Days / 6 Nights

    Luang Prabang despite its important past as the ancient royal capital, is still a charming small town in a pleasant site, on the Mekong river, nested among high mountains. There are only little modern development and cars, making the town one of the most preserved of South East Asia. All the sights are well within strolling distance, as the historical heart of the town is on a kilometer long peninsula. Its importance as a religious and cultural center come from the more than thirty active temples. All this has begun to attract tourists, but just by crossing the river and hiking a bit, you'll find yourself in totally unspoiled villages.

Luang Prabang 3D2N

3 Days / 2 Nights

    Luang Prabang is a charming city located in the north of Laos. It is a UNESCO World Heritage Site and is known for its well-preserved ancient monuments and special French colonial architecture. The city is situated in a valley at the confluence of the Khan river and Mekong rivers, and is surrounded by stunning natural beauty.

Chiang Mai - Chiang Rai 3 day tour from 433$/pax

3 Days / 2 Nights

    The lesser-known city of Chiang Mai in the north of Thailand is a truly magnificent travel destination. The breathtaking natural beauty, mountainous landscapes and dazzling historic temples that dominate this region offer travelers a glimpse of the relaxed and spiritual side of Thailand’s culture. Many of these historic attractions are in the middle of the city, allowing visitors to combine sightseeing with a trip to the local food market and shopping in the various malls dotted around the city.
